我正在尝试拦截来自我不能控制的网页的表单提交。
我目前的实现是...
// During onLoad, loop through all forms and for each form object
var prevonsubmit = formobj.onsubmit;
if (prevonsubmit) {
formobj.onsubmit = function f() {
if(prevonsubmit()) {
interceptform();
return true;
}
ret
我正在使用烧瓶来建立一个网站,我想得到客户购买我的产品时的本地日期,并在使用javascript提交时将其添加到表单中。
<form id="form" onsubmit="return addTime()" method="post">
<script type="text/javascript">
// the datetime javascript. Triggers when the form is submitted.
function addTime() {
/
我有两个文件(login.html和register.html),每个文件包含两个表单,具有不同的ids。我试图通过下面的代码(在一个单独的.js文件中)验证用户在所有4种表单中提供的输入。sanitycheck是一个函数,它验证输入字段并返回true或false。此代码只访问第一个HTML文件及其表单,而不是第二个文件。有人能解释为什么以及如何访问第二个文件表单吗?
$(document).ready(function() {
let form = document.getElementById("rlogin");
form.onsubmit = func
我正在使用带有onsubmit标签的表单。在onsubmit函数中,我将调用ajax,并在成功函数中返回true,在错误部分中返回false。但是表格总是被提交的。
html
<form action="/" method="post" onsubmit="return formsubmit()">
脚本
function formsubmit() {
"use strict";
var isBasic = $(".test").val() //this is hidden element
if (is
我读过关于的文章,我只读过两种在表单中管理数据的方法。
第一个是refs,在每个数据输入中输入参考文献:
class CustomTextInput extends React.Component {
constructor(props) {
super(props);
this.focus = this.focus.bind(this);
}
focus() {
// Explicitly focus the text input using the raw DOM API
this.textInput.focus();
}
rende
我对Javascript有以下问题。我尝试在页面中的每个表单元素中自动添加一个"onsubmit“处理程序(在页面加载之后)。所以我写了这个脚本:
window.onload=function(){
var formElements=document.getElementsByTagName("form");
for (var k=0;k<formElements.length;k++){
formElements[k].onsubmit=function(param){
return formValidat
我正在尝试执行javascript表单验证,为此,我需要调用两个函数。一个是密码,一个是用户名(稍后我还需要调用更多)。
下面是我的JS代码:
function validateUserName(NewUser)
{
var u = document.forms["NewUser"]["user"].value
var uLength = u.length;
var illegalChars = /\W/; // allow letters, numbers, and underscores
if (u == null || u
onSubmit = (e) => {
e.preventDefault()
const errors = this.validateForm()
if (!errors) {
const { handleSubmit } = this.props
handleSubmit(e)
}
}
<---------- unit test --------->
it('calls onSubmit prop function when form is submitted', () => {
con